This is going to require an effort on your part!. You will have to start being more self aware of what you are doing with your mouth and everytime you start to bite just stop yourself, close your teeth and try to keep them that way!. It might take weeks before you stop doing this unconsciously but if you are serious and make yourself stop doing that and start doing something else with your teeth (closing them together) EVERY TIME it will eventually work!. Also right now the insides of your cheeks are probably a bit swollen and it's not going to be easy to stay off of them; I know lol!. It will get easier once they aren't trying to get between your teeth though!.Www@Answer-Health@Com

Progressive Muscular Relaxation

Progressive Muscular Relaxation is useful for relaxing your body when your muscles are tense!.

The idea behind PMR is that you tense up a group of muscles so that they are as tightly contracted as possible!. Hold them in a state of extreme tension for a few seconds!. Then, relax the muscles normally!. Then, consciously relax the muscles even further so that you are as relaxed as possible!.

By tensing your muscles first, you will find that you are able to relax your muscles more than would be the case if you tried to relax your muscles directly!.

Experiment with PMR by forming a fist, and clenching your hand as tight as you can for a few seconds!. Relax your hand to its previous tension, and then consciously relax it again so that it is as loose as possible!. You should feel deep relaxation in your hand muscles!.Www@Answer-Health@Com
